CENTRALIA — The City of Centralia is reminding voters of consolidated elections in April that will select a Mayor and two city council members.

Petition forms and information will be available in the City Clerk’s office beginning August 28, 2018.

This election will be for the seats currently held by Mayor Tom Ashby, and Council Members William “Bill” Smith and David Sauer. They are all 4 year terms.

Candidates may begin circulating the petitions sheets on August 28th. Signed nominating petitions must be submitted to the City Clerk’s Office during the statutory filing period of 7:30 a.m. Monday, November 19th until 5 p.m. Monday, November 26th.

If five (5) or more candidates file for the Mayor’s seat or nine (9) or more candidates file for the two (2), four-year term Council positions, a Primary election will be held on Tuesday, February 26, 2019.

The General Election will be held on Tuesday, April 2, 2019. The successful candidates will be seated at the first regular or special meeting in May 2019.
